Transporting goods from China to Europe involves several logistics options, depending on factors such as cost, speed, and the nature of the cargo. Here’s a detailed overview of the available transport methods and considerations:
1. Transport Methods
A. Sea Freight
- Overview: The most cost-effective method for large shipments.
- Types:
- FCL (Full Container Load): Ideal for larger shipments.
- LCL (Less than Container Load): Suitable for smaller shipments shared with other cargo.
- Transit Time: Typically 25-40 days, depending on the route and destination.
- Pros: Lower cost, suitable for bulky items.
- Cons: Slower transit times.
B. Air Freight
- Overview: Faster but more expensive than sea freight.
- Transit Time: Usually 3-10 days, depending on direct routes and customs.
- Pros: Speed and reliability.
- Cons: Higher cost, limited capacity for bulky goods.
C. Rail Freight
- Overview: A growing option for shipping between China and Europe, especially via the New Silk Road.
- Transit Time: Typically 15-20 days.
- Pros: More economical than air freight and faster than sea freight.
- Cons: Limited by rail infrastructure and potential delays.
2. Customs and Regulations
- Documentation: Ensure you have all necessary paperwork, including commercial invoices, packing lists, and customs declarations.
- Duties and Taxes: Be aware of import duties and VAT that may apply in the destination country.
3. Choosing a Freight Forwarder
- Expertise: Look for a forwarder with experience in shipping from China to Europe.
- Services Offered: Consider whether they provide door-to-door service, customs clearance, and tracking.
- Quotes: Get quotes from multiple forwarders to compare prices and services.
